Greyson Parrelli
|
c2830163b8
|
Do not run prekey jobs if you're not registered.
|
2022-02-18 15:23:06 -05:00 |
|
Greyson Parrelli
|
7ca2420287
|
Move from ACI to a generic ServiceId.
|
2022-02-17 17:09:26 -05:00 |
|
Greyson Parrelli
|
dec1902dc7
|
Add provisioning support for PNP.
|
2022-02-17 17:09:25 -05:00 |
|
Greyson Parrelli
|
c2ca899a7c
|
Separate session store for PNI.
|
2022-02-16 14:12:34 -05:00 |
|
Greyson Parrelli
|
e8ad1e8ed1
|
Support PNI prekeys.
|
2022-02-16 14:12:34 -05:00 |
|
Greyson Parrelli
|
db534cd376
|
Migrate identity keys to SignalStore.
|
2022-02-16 14:12:34 -05:00 |
|
Alex Hart
|
4bdea886e3
|
Mark sub badge redemption failed in DonationReceiptRedemptionJob#onFailure.
|
2022-02-16 14:12:34 -05:00 |
|
Greyson Parrelli
|
d2e09607fa
|
Do not run StorageSyncJob if you are missing e164/aci.
|
2022-02-14 12:02:56 -05:00 |
|
Greyson Parrelli
|
590b4dec12
|
Properly update last emoji search index download time.
|
2022-02-14 12:02:18 -05:00 |
|
Cody Henthorne
|
0b47c2ae93
|
Fix deadlock when retrieve avatars.
|
2022-02-11 10:15:04 -05:00 |
|
Cody Henthorne
|
84296a3860
|
Fix various issues with release notes channel.
|
2022-02-11 10:12:09 -05:00 |
|
Cody Henthorne
|
233ba03f73
|
Fix crash when reacting to release note channel messages.
|
2022-02-10 16:26:38 -05:00 |
|
Alex Hart
|
5a6d77bae4
|
Add better error handling for subscriptions.
|
2022-02-10 14:26:59 -04:00 |
|
Cody Henthorne
|
14db5ce349
|
Improve profile fetching for large groups.
|
2022-02-09 16:01:56 -05:00 |
|
Greyson Parrelli
|
b91a2e1450
|
Increase backoff for 5xx errors in KbsMigrations.
|
2022-02-08 17:46:10 -05:00 |
|
Cody Henthorne
|
de1fbcf696
|
Tweak release note channel requirements for showing.
|
2022-02-04 16:53:43 -05:00 |
|
Cody Henthorne
|
9f474fadf4
|
Fix message sending to self for group call messages.
|
2022-02-04 14:23:29 -05:00 |
|
Cody Henthorne
|
a05776551f
|
Fix sending reactions to note to self.
|
2022-02-03 17:12:30 -05:00 |
|
Cody Henthorne
|
f091502949
|
Use newer APIs for detecting network changes.
|
2022-02-02 16:50:58 -05:00 |
|
Cody Henthorne
|
8348badcd6
|
Periodically fetch release notes.
|
2022-02-02 16:50:58 -05:00 |
|
Cody Henthorne
|
1b1001b0e9
|
Add UI components for Release Channel.
|
2022-02-02 16:50:58 -05:00 |
|
Greyson Parrelli
|
33f4bb0000
|
Add the ability to have separate ACI and PNI protocol stores.
|
2022-02-01 13:41:31 -05:00 |
|
Cody Henthorne
|
642d37edb2
|
Prevent updates to blocked groups.
|
2022-01-24 14:21:21 -05:00 |
|
Rashad Sookram
|
35d0f1fc8c
|
Revert "Fix dynamic language override for app context."
This reverts commit 75a19ada23f4fc0d5111fb74d234c7c6f48ba503.
|
2022-01-24 12:05:29 -05:00 |
|
Cody Henthorne
|
22c396067d
|
Add storage sync support for linked devices.
|
2022-01-24 12:05:29 -05:00 |
|
Rashad Sookram
|
fd6a2c6b10
|
Fix dynamic language override for app context.
Fixes #11889
|
2022-01-24 12:04:48 -05:00 |
|
Cody Henthorne
|
c548816daa
|
Add contact and key sync message receive support.
|
2022-01-24 12:04:48 -05:00 |
|
Cody Henthorne
|
7203228626
|
Add partial support for operating as a linked device.
|
2022-01-24 12:04:48 -05:00 |
|
Greyson Parrelli
|
b5dcf8e8f1
|
Improve handling of inbound UD messages.
|
2022-01-21 12:51:22 -05:00 |
|
Cody Henthorne
|
bfdedd57d1
|
Update jumbomoji processing and downloading.
|
2022-01-21 10:31:43 -05:00 |
|
Cody Henthorne
|
64e4bcf46a
|
Fix error reporting for failed group sends.
|
2022-01-18 16:08:13 -05:00 |
|
Cody Henthorne
|
34f679b10b
|
Add support for jumbo emoji.
|
2022-01-07 14:41:42 -04:00 |
|
Cody Henthorne
|
3eb8db00aa
|
Separate network and processing of profile fetches.
|
2022-01-07 14:41:42 -04:00 |
|
Greyson Parrelli
|
302e653d2f
|
Only put message in the media queue if it has an attachment.
|
2022-01-03 09:03:12 -05:00 |
|
Alex Hart
|
a0d70a955a
|
Generate request credential presentation before submitting subscription job.
|
2021-12-22 14:17:26 -05:00 |
|
Greyson Parrelli
|
5102f5215c
|
Use proper processing queue for sync messages.
|
2021-12-21 16:15:47 -05:00 |
|
Alex Hart
|
fde1e5ab77
|
Prevent KeepAlive Job from alerting user on 409 error.
|
2021-12-21 16:15:47 -05:00 |
|
Cody Henthorne
|
8014a70134
|
Show backup progress as a percentage.
|
2021-12-20 13:31:18 -05:00 |
|
Alex Hart
|
755a25519a
|
Add explicit log-line with status code for redemption success.
|
2021-12-10 09:37:06 -04:00 |
|
Greyson Parrelli
|
60047aecb9
|
Keep JobManagerFactories in alphabetical order.
|
2021-12-06 16:02:51 -05:00 |
|
Greyson Parrelli
|
c93457402c
|
Store your own PNI.
|
2021-12-06 12:18:42 -05:00 |
|
Alex Hart
|
6154ff36c1
|
Keep around info logs from SubscriptionKeepAlive job.
|
2021-12-03 18:10:01 -05:00 |
|
Greyson Parrelli
|
c0a83e7956
|
Migrate RecipientDatabase to Kotlin.
|
2021-12-03 18:10:01 -05:00 |
|
Alex Hart
|
ae1f834619
|
Add new subscription multi device sync message.
|
2021-11-30 17:13:14 -05:00 |
|
Greyson Parrelli
|
f9c4fe736a
|
Add a network constraint to ReactionSendJob.
|
2021-11-30 17:13:14 -05:00 |
|
Greyson Parrelli
|
11aa168a6b
|
Improve handling of unregistered failure during sender key send.
|
2021-11-23 17:00:47 -05:00 |
|
Greyson Parrelli
|
a76983ca0a
|
Add logging around changes in badges on a profile.
|
2021-11-22 22:44:10 -05:00 |
|
Greyson Parrelli
|
cd1f0632fa
|
Improve recognition of failed payment states.
|
2021-11-22 22:44:10 -05:00 |
|
Alex Hart
|
8a00caabd7
|
Update how we deal with failed or in progress subscriptions.
|
2021-11-19 16:28:39 -05:00 |
|
Alex Hart
|
73d8c74718
|
Expand donation job logging.
|
2021-11-19 16:28:39 -05:00 |
|